Preparing for the Connection

Before attempting to connect your Scosche Bluetooth device, you need to prepare properly. Here’s how to do it:

Charge Your Device

Ensure your Scosche device is adequately charged. A low battery can impede pairing and functionality. Most Scosche Bluetooth devices come with a USB charging cable. Connect the device to a power source and wait until it’s fully charged before proceeding.

Turn on Bluetooth on Your Source Device

Whether you are connecting your Scosche device to a smartphone, tablet, or computer, ensure that Bluetooth is activated. Go to your device’s settings and navigate to the Bluetooth section. Turn on Bluetooth. This is usually as simple as toggling a switch, but the exact steps may vary based on your source device.

Put Your Scosche Device in Pairing Mode

To establish a successful connection, your Scosche device must be in pairing mode. This allows it to discoverable to nearby Bluetooth-enabled devices. Common methods to enter pairing mode include:

  • Powering on the device: Many Scosche devices enter pairing mode automatically upon power-up.
  • Pressing the pairing button: For some models, you may need to press and hold the pairing button until you see a flashing LED light, indicating that the device is ready for connection.

Step-by-Step Connection Guide

Now that you’ve prepared everything, it’s time to connect your Scosche Bluetooth device. Follow the steps below for a seamless connection experience.

Connecting to a Smartphone or Tablet

To connect your Scosche Bluetooth device to a smartphone or tablet, follow these detailed steps:

1. Enable Bluetooth

Open the Settings app on your device and tap on Bluetooth. Toggle it on if it’s off.

2. Make Your Device Discoverable

Ensure your Scosche device is in pairing mode. If it isn’t, repeat the steps mentioned earlier to put it into pairing mode.

3. Search for Devices

On your smartphone or tablet, tap on “Available Devices” or “Search for Devices.” This will prompt your device to scan for nearby Bluetooth devices.

4. Select Your Scosche Device

Once you see your Scosche device listed, tap on it to initiate the pairing process. Your device may request a pairing code. If prompted, confirm the code provided.

5. Confirm Connection

Upon successful pairing, you’ll receive a notification on your source device, usually indicating that connection is established. You can now enjoy seamless audio streaming.

Connecting to a Computer

The process for connecting a Scosche Bluetooth device to a computer will vary slightly based on the operating system.

For Windows Users

  1. Click on the Start menu and select Settings.
  2. Go to Devices and click on Bluetooth & other devices.
  3. Toggle Bluetooth on.
  4. Follow the same steps as above for searching and selecting your Scosche device.

For Mac Users

  1. Click on the Apple menu and open System Preferences.
  2. Select Bluetooth from the options.
  3. Ensure Bluetooth is turned on.
  4. Follow the prompts to connect your Scosche device just like on a smartphone or tablet.

How do I pair my Scosche Bluetooth device with my smartphone?

To pair your Scosche Bluetooth device with your smartphone, first, ensure that both devices are charged and within range of each other. Turn on your Bluetooth device and switch it to pairing mode; this often involves pressing and holding a button until you see a blinking LED light. Meanwhile, on your smartphone, go to the Bluetooth settings and make sure Bluetooth is enabled.

Once Bluetooth is activated on your phone, scan for available devices. Your Scosche device should appear in the list; select it to initiate the pairing process. You may be prompted to enter a passcode, which is typically either “0000” or “1234.” After confirming, your devices will be connected, and you can start enjoying the benefits of a wireless connection.

What should I do if my Scosche Bluetooth device won’t connect?

If your Scosche Bluetooth device is not connecting, start by ensuring that both the device and your smartphone are in close proximity, as distance can affect connectivity. Next, check that Bluetooth is enabled on both devices. If it’s already on, try turning Bluetooth off and then back on to reset the connection.

If problems persist, you may need to forget the device on your smartphone and then try the pairing process again. This can often resolve any lingering issues. Additionally, make sure that your Scosche device is fully charged and that there are no other devices currently connected, as this may prevent a successful connection.
